What are some typical challenges faced by RF test engineers when troubleshooting signal integrity issues, and how can these be addressed?

RF Test Engineers often encounter challenges related to signal integrity, such as interference, noise, or unexpected losses in transmission. These issues can be complex due to the high frequencies involved and the sensitivity of RF circuits. To address them, engineers frequently use advanced diagnostic tools like spectrum analyzers and network analyzers, work closely with design and hardware teams, and apply methodical troubleshooting techniques. Collaboration and continuous learning are key, as technology and testing standards evolve rapidly in this field.

What is an RF test engineer?

As an RF test engineer, you assess the functionality of devices that transmit or receive radio frequencies in manufacturing or research and development environments. Your job duties include using spectrum analyzers, vector network analyzers, signal generators, battery emulators, and other testing equipment, debugging issues that arise, and analyzing test data. A career as an RF test engineer requires you have some formal qualifications and post-secondary education, generally a bachelor’s degree in electrical engineering and experience with test instrumentation and equipment. You need strong math skills and familiarity with computer-aided design (CAD), Unix, MatLab, LabView, and C++ programming.

What is the difference between Rf Test Engineer vs RF Design Engineer?

AspectRf Test EngineerRF Design Engineer
Primary FocusTesting and validating RF components and systemsDesigning RF circuits and systems
Required SkillsTesting procedures, measurement tools, RF testing certificationsCircuit design, simulation, RF theory
Work EnvironmentTesting labs, production environmentsDesign labs, R&D departments
Common CertificationsRF testing certifications, FCC certificationsRF design certifications, EE degrees

While both roles involve RF technology, Rf Test Engineers focus on testing and validating RF components, ensuring quality and compliance. RF Design Engineers are responsible for creating and developing RF circuits and systems. Both roles require strong RF knowledge, but their daily tasks and objectives differ significantly.

What are the key skills and qualifications needed to thrive as an RF test engineer?

To thrive as an RF Test Engineer, you need a solid background in electrical engineering, RF principles, and experience with test procedures for wireless communication devices. Familiarity with RF test equipment such as spectrum analyzers, network analyzers, and signal generators, as well as knowledge of relevant certifications like FCC or ETSI compliance, is crucial. Strong analytical thinking, problem-solving abilities, and effective communication skills help distinguish top performers in this role. These skills and qualities are essential to ensure the accuracy, reliability, and regulatory compliance of RF products in highly technical environments.

Effector Guidance Electronics is responsible for designing RF and Microwave hardware, including transmitters, receivers, and exciters. This includes design and test activities that span preliminary design to integration. Products we develop support radar and datalink applications on a variety of tactical missile programs. Critical to this role is designing for challenging mechanical constraints and extreme environments.
